Installing the AXIS MPEG-2 Viewer (Client)

The first time the AXIS 250S is accessed from a browser, the AXIS MPEG-2 Viewer will
automatically be installed. This component is required for viewing the video stream in the
browser. Simply accept the license agreement displayed in the setup window and the client
will install.
Important!
• The AXIS 250S is supplied with three (3) licenses for the AXIS MPEG-2 Viewer. Installing more than 3
instances of the viewer contravenes the terms of the license agreement and is prohibited. To pur-
chase further licenses, please contact your Axis reseller.
• To allow the installation of the AXIS 250S MPEG-2 Viewer, set your browser to allow the installation
of signed ActiveX controls. This is the default setting in Internet Explorer.
• The AXIS MPEG-2 Viewer can be uninstalled from "Add/Remove programs" in the Windows Control
Panel.
After the installation has completed, restart your computer, if required.
After the client is installed, there will be a new icon in the Windows Control Panel. Clicking
on this icon opens the properties tool for the client. There are now a number of settings that
can be made. These are:
Network Connection Timeout - This value is
the maximum length of time in seconds that
the client will attempt to connect to the
server, before displaying an error message.
The default setting is 15 seconds.
Set the AXIS MPEG-2 decoder as the default
viewing codec - selecting this option means
that the AXIS MPEG-2 Viewer client will
always be used to view MPEG-2 video
streams. Note that installing other decoders at
a later date may override this setting.
